American composer, arranger, pianist & author. Born February 27, 1940 in Baton Rouge, Louisiana, USA. Hooper moved to Chicago in 1964, writing jingles and material for jazz groups, recording an album with a big band in 1974. Settled in Los Angeles in 1978, composing music for TV and continued to record as a leader. He composed for films for nearly fifty years. He's receive one Emmy nomination and five Grammy nominations.
